Redz Restaurant and Forgotten Boardwalk Brewing Beer Pairing Dinner

Redz Forgotten Boardwalk Dinner


Redz Restaurant, located in Mount Laurel, NJ, is excited to partner with neighboring Cherry Hill brewery, Forgotten Boardwalk for a six-night beer pairing dinner, October 30–November 4.

The $45 set menu will feature a three-course meal comprised of local and farm fresh ingredients. Each course will be paired with a 10 oz. craft beer brewed just down the road at Forgotten Boardwalk that will highlight and enhance the flavors of the dish.

In addition, the taps at Redz will feature Forgotten Boardwalk beers all week long as part of an extended tap takeover. For those looking to stick to beer, guests can sip on 6 oz. flights of the four beers offered for $10.

The Menu

First Course

Steamed Mussels

white wine, garlic and fennel sauce

Paired with What the Butler Saw Wit, 5.0%, wheat and yeast with tantalizing spice and citrus finish

Choice of:

Second Course

Blackened Rib Eye

topped with crumbled gorgonzola

Paired with 1916 Shore Shiver IPA, 6.9%, resiny hop reminiscent of stone fruits mellowing to a spicy finish

or

Crispy Fish and Chips

with Forgotten Boardwalk beer batter, served with house-made chips and vinegar

Paired with Morro Castle Smoked Porter, 5.7%, malty backbone with a rising smoke finish

Third Course

 Caramel Bread Pudding

served a la mode

Paired with Funnel Cake Boardwalk Ale, 5.5%, creamy and smooth with hints of vanilla
